ZION RECORDS present the first edition of ''ZION BONANZA'' this October 22nd in Bamenda

The entertainment industry in Cameroon is definitely skyrocketing to
a laudable level with music as a lead and evident factor.
This is attested to by the level of world class musical
 pieces of arts produced, listened and danced to around
the world from Cameroon. With great emphasis on style,
 technique and professionalism, artist in and around
the nooks and crannies of the country have borne it
 upon themselves to become the Mozart’s of this 21st century.
Standing out to attest to the aforementioned, ZION
RECORDS a Bamenda based record label in the North-west
 Region of Cameroon has taken it upon itself to
ameliorate the standards and principles of this
lucrative and growing industry. Having existed for
close to a decade, and has overseen the emergence
of great artists, sights have been set towards the
 production of outstanding artists like Walket,
Meshi, Malon, Tatah, D-clan and top brass NBACA
award winning artist Charly B Chuye and is
directly proportional to the skyrocketing the
said record label to national and world entertainment
 prominence and grandeur coming with packages such
as collabo’s, world class videos and ZION RECORDS
 latest showbiz cataclysm ZION BONANZA.
ZION BONANZA an intended quarterly show;
showcasing the immense strength in depth
 of ZION’s “Crème de la Crème” alongside
prominent artist from around the triangle that
makes up Cameroon kick starts its first edition
this October 22nd 2016 with an open eye on Charlie B
 Chuye and Meshi guest starring Mr. Leo and Salatiel
 of Alpha Beta records. With certainty that this event
 is going to be a blast as a direct result of the
 inclusion of dance and comedy, New Breed Africa
the event planner noted for the conception, creation
and realization of the successful and acclaimed NBACA
hosted last year ascertains the all-round success factor
thus the “do not miss” coined phrase.
